    Default 'Green' mossy/fern/forest frags

    I'm looking to add a new fragrance to my line-up, since I just accidentally broke a nearly full bottle of something. Here's what I'm thinking of...

    I recently ordered a sample of "Green Irish Tweed Type" soap from QCS, and this soap smells incredible, with a lush sweet forest scent. However, I went to a perfume shop and sampled the actual Green Irish Tweed cologne by Creed and it smells EXACTLY like Cool Water to me, which is not at ALL what I'm looking for.

    So I want something with a predominantly "green" profile, mossy, fern, or forest scent. I'm specifically saying mossy and fern because I want to avoid "woodsy" scents by and large - sandalwood, cedar, etc - these are the primary notes I want to avoid. A little bit of woodsy is alright, of course. Any suggestions?

    agua brava and acqua di selva are very foresty but they are more like a pine forest
    halson I-12 and grey flannel are both very green but i wouldn't say like a forest, more like fresh crushed leaves
    a lot of vetivers, like encre noir, smell like fresh earthy dirt...

    Penhaligon's English Fern or Trumper Wild Fern. I prefer the latter and it's less expensive. You might also track down a sample of TOBS Jeremyn Street which has some fern in it. If you want a true grassy-type smell, check out Musgo Real Oakmoss.

    Gucci Envy for Men has a very green character, to my nose, without any of the woodsy smell. Envy is fairly easy to find and relatively affordable.

    Harder to find and very expensive, especially since it only comes in limited edition flacons, is Creed's Feuille Verte. The name means green leaf, and that's exactly what it smells like to me.
